How Irving's Growth History Shapes Today's Plumbing Repair Realities
Irving is a city that expanded rapidly through the mid-twentieth century and continued developing into the 2000s, producing a wide range of construction eras under one municipal boundary. But that history is still present in the aging galvanized lines, inconsistent pipe grades, and patchwork drainage connections that shape how plumbing must be done here today.
Clay Soil Movement and Slab Stress
Many properties in Irving, especially in older sections near Senter Road and the central residential corridors, sit on expansive clay soils that shift with moisture changes. This leads to slab displacement and pipe joint separation, putting supply lines and drain connections at risk.
Local professionals correct soil-related pipe stress with precision leak detection, targeted slab access, and pipe re-routing, preventing long-term structural and water damage.
Aging Galvanized and Polybutylene Supply Lines
The neighborhood's original construction eras introduced galvanized steel and polybutylene piping that added durability at the time, but they often cause flow restriction and failure today. Corrosion buildup and joint brittleness can lead to reduced water pressure and unexpected line breaks.
Professionals manage these systems with full pipe assessment, targeted section replacement, and material-compatible fittings, adapted to each home's existing layout and access points.
Drainage Slope Irregularities
Years of soil settlement and piecemeal repair have left many Irving drain lines struggling to maintain adequate flow grade.
Local pros revitalize these systems through camera inspection, slope correction, and drain line reseating, enhancing drainage reliability and reducing the risk of recurring backups.
Heat-Driven Pressure Stress on Water Lines
Extended summer heat in the Dallas metro brings sustained high temperatures, which can cause pipe expansion, joint fatigue, and pressure relief valve strain across residential systems.
Experienced crews inspect and service pressure regulators using thermal-aware testing, joint reinforcement, and valve calibration, ensuring consistent water pressure even under prolonged heat exposure.
Restricted Access in Slab-Built Homes
Tight under-slab conditions are common in Irving, making pipe access and repair routing harder without the right equipment.
Local pros use non-invasive detection tools and targeted bore techniques, prioritizing minimal surface disruption and accurate repair placement to deliver plumbing that fits every property.

Seasonal Plumbing Services for Irving, TX Homeowners Year-Round
From spring rain events to winter cold snaps, here is how local pros keep plumbing systems functional, protected, and prepared:
Spring Plumbing Prep in Irving, TX
- Drain line inspection after winter soil contraction to identify joint gaps or shifted pipe sections
- Outdoor hose bib and irrigation connection checks following cold-season stress
- Water heater flush and sediment removal to restore efficiency heading into higher-demand months
- Sump pump function testing ahead of spring rain events that stress drainage systems

Spring is the right time to confirm that winter did not leave hidden damage inside walls, under slabs, or along outdoor supply connections.
Summer Plumbing Demands in Irving, TX
- Pressure regulator inspection to manage line stress during peak heat periods
- Tankless water heater service to handle increased hot water demand from larger households
- Slab leak monitoring for properties showing signs of soil shrinkage under dry conditions
- Fixture and supply valve checks to address heat-related joint expansion before failures occur
- Drain vent inspection to prevent slow drainage caused by debris buildup over warmer months
Staying ahead of summer heat stress on residential plumbing reduces the likelihood of emergency repairs during the hottest and most disruptive time of year.
Fall Plumbing Readiness in Irving, TX
- Water heater inspection and thermostat calibration ahead of increased winter demand
- Pipe insulation assessment for exposed lines in garages, crawl spaces, and exterior walls
- Drain line camera inspection to clear root intrusion before winter slows detection
- Pressure testing on supply lines to identify weak joints before cold weather arrives

Fall preparation reduces emergency call volume in winter by addressing the pipe vulnerabilities, water heater strain, and drainage gaps that cold temperatures expose in residential systems throughout Irving.
Winter Plumbing Response in Irving, TX
- Emergency plumber response for pipe freeze events during hard cold snaps in the Dallas metro
- Pipe thaw and insulation service for exposed lines showing frost damage or pressure loss
- Water heater repair for units struggling to maintain output during sustained cold periods
- Boiler inspection and repair for older Irving homes with hydronic heating systems
